|
0 / 0 / 0
Регистрация: 10.12.2014
Сообщений: 92
|
|
Еще раз об Unknown Device под Виндой31.07.2016, 22:31. Показов 8249. Ответов 15
Метки нет (Все метки)
Была давно куплена PB II. Как приехала первым классом (Ди, спасибо!)) я тут же пытался прицепить ее к компу. И чего-то она не захотела цепляться. С Тем самым Unknown Device. Потом была незаслуженно забыта, руки не доходили, а тут бац -- и нужно дома поковырять кое-что. Вытаскиваю плату на свет божий -- и тут снова Unknown Device. И драйвера даже не ставятся. Поубивался я один вечер об стол -- ничего не получилось. Взрустнул и пошел спать. Все, думаю, сам дурак, наверняка спалил FT-шку. И сегодня -- ну, никак. Даже если сунуть Винду мордой в папку с драйверами, она орет, что ничего не знает, и драйвер поставится с ошибкой, и вообще, ничего работать не будет. После чего и правда комп впадает в раздумья пытаясь что-то там поставить, и ни фига хорошего не происходит. Можно было бы горько заплакать, но, как говорится, ну, хрен с ней, с этой Австралией, но должен же быть порядок на корабле?
Значит, лечение болезни. Я как всегда кратко ))) 1) Был USB шнур A. Я его совал во все дыры на компе и на хабе монитора. Ни фига. 2) Взял шнур B от DELL-овского монитора. Ни фига. В хаб на мониторе не подключал, потому, что первый "нормальный" шнур не заработал, да и вообще, знаете ли, "эти ваши внешние хабы"... И тут все-же подключил в USB 3.0 именно на хабе монитора и о, чудо! Австралия осталась цела... Если собрать воедино пролопаченные страницы форума и бычки от мыслительных сигарет, то алгоритм должен быть таков: Кабель и дырка, в которую его надо засунуть. Для надежности поставьте, сначала, драйвера из этого топика: Но я так и умру, не узнав, ПОЧЕМУ заработало только с внешним хабом...
0
|
|
| 31.07.2016, 22:31 | |
|
Ответы с готовыми решениями:
15
Система распознает охлаждающую подставку под ноут как Unknown device Device Descriptor Request Failed Unknown USB device Ошибка "Device missing or unknown device (-24)" |
|
0 / 0 / 1
Регистрация: 22.01.2010
Сообщений: 4,000
|
|
| 05.08.2016, 01:11 | |
|
Может что то с питанием? Тупо не хватало питания с материнки ,а вот почему ХЗ.
0
|
|
|
0 / 0 / 0
Регистрация: 08.02.2012
Сообщений: 648
|
|
| 05.08.2016, 08:29 | |
|
У меня похоже такая-же проблема, при использовании питания от USB с установленным модулем с stm32f103, напряжение CPU оказалось порядка 2-х вольт, и мк не запускается, при подключении питания через jack, питание поднимается до 3-х вольт, и мк уже нормально работает, это касается и ft-шки. Явно дело в цепи питания, как будет время гляну у себя в чем проблема, и отпишусь.
0
|
|
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 05.08.2016, 17:01 | |
|
Здравствуйте.
Тоже проблема с подключением. Wymdows 10. Первым делом утсановил драйвера http://www.ftdichip.som/Dryvers/VCP.htm Там выбрал для винды Wymdows* 2016-06-23 для 64 бит как исполняемый ixi файл. http://www.ftdichip.som/Dryver... _Setup.zip Запустил скачанный файл , что то там установилось. Достал пылящуюся плату, надел на нее модуль stm32 подключил адаптер как на фото Жму синюю кнопочку power, загорелись светодиодики Получаю вот такое для USB 3.0 Остоединияю. Удаляю в диспетчере устройств проблемное устройство. Делаю все то же и втыкаю в USB 2.0 Получаю - Обратите внимание - коды ошибок разные. PS В общем не пойму куда копать. Я вообще раньше дела не имел с микроэлектроникой. Учусь, так что не судите строго. Я по PLC специализруюсь , а это для меня темный лес пока.
0
|
|
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 05.08.2016, 17:02 | |
|
Наверное стоит рассказать что я делал с момента получения платы.
1. Распаковал, воткнул плату с процессором на свое место. 2. Воткнул плату адаптера (CoLink???) 3. Соеденил шлейфом как на фото. 4. Пошел на рынок и купил провод USB. Покупал визуально китайчатину, тип мне не известен. 5. Перемычки не трогал никакие на плате , только 2 - выбрал по обоим линиям источник питания USB. 6. Подсоедини плату к компу купленным шнурком. Далее как написано в предыдущем посте. PS Для совсем начинающих неплохо было бы getting storted без кучи отступлений. Аля 1. Распаковал 2. Проверил вот эти джамперы (прямо с единым фото для борде версии 2). 3. Установил такие то драйверы так то. 4. Включил пинганул так то. Откровенно говоря сложно читать документацию, она своеобразно структуирована, куча дополнений и так далее.
0
|
|
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 05.08.2016, 19:37 | |
|
Взял дрова по ссылке из темы выше. Установил на свой ноутбук (другой компьютер)
После коннекта и установки в диспетчере устройств появились USB Serial convirter A USB Serial convirter B Но виртуальный канпарт появился только один. Программа terminal коннект вроде делает, но нет ответа от платы (то есть Connect меняется на Dysconnet но при попытке посылки 11111 например - нет эха от платы. Так же на плате ничего особо не мигает нового.
0
|
|
|
0 / 0 / 0
Регистрация: 08.02.2012
Сообщений: 648
|
|
| 05.08.2016, 20:27 | |
|
что-бы эхо появилось, джампером замкни rx с tx
0
|
|
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 05.08.2016, 20:47 | |
|
Вобщем победил еле еле.
Снес опять все. Установил. Джамперы преставил - заработало таки.
0
|
|
|
0 / 0 / 0
Регистрация: 08.02.2012
Сообщений: 648
|
||
| 05.08.2016, 22:00 | ||
Но так, как у тебя сейчас, было сделано не с проста.
0
|
||
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
||
| 06.08.2016, 02:08 | ||
0
|
||
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 06.08.2016, 02:38 | |
|
Оставлю просто для себя и для тех кто будет в будущем пытаться завести плату с keil 5 и виндой 10.
Особое внимание - это памятка больше себе чем руководство к действию для остальных - на ВАШ страх и риск. Я делаю заметку как у меня все. Текст далеко не окончательная инструкция. 1. Джамперы от поизводителя стоят как надо, только некоторые будут меняться в течении запуска (у меня так , не факт что к вам придет все с правильными джамперами). 2. Идем на рынок покупаем usb type B шнурок. 3. Для того , чтобы подсоединиться к отладочной плате по usb - устанавливаем драйверы FTDI dryver 2.8.14 , а не последнюю версию с сайта. Ставим их еще до подключения - разархивировали - a/ правый клик мыши на ftdibus.inf - установить б/ правый клик мыши на ftdiport.inf - установить 4. Ставим keil 5 на компьютер скачанный с сайта (там анкету надо заполнить будет) 5. Берем плату и перетыкаем джамперы в положение = питание от usb (получается 2 джампера переткнулись из положения powersource в usb 6. Втыкаем модуль с процессором stm32 на свое место (смотрим по надписям, чтобы не перевернуто было). Плату CoLyms пока не ставим 7. Убираем джамперы в двух группах (там на каждую группу по 2 джампера) вытаскиваем оба и втыкаем один поперек - у нас получится rx=tx соединятся для одной группы, например А. Вторая у нас вообще без джамперов. 7. Врубаем по usb нашу плату. 8. Жмем кнопки включения питания - увидим загоревшиеся светодиоды несколько. 9. Жмем кнопку risit возле ftdi микросхемки (то есть рядом с местом, где шнурок USB воткнут). Винда звуком опопвестит что что-то отвалилось на USB. Если эту кнопку жать в течении секунды, то услышим виндовс звук об отключении чего то USB и сразу за ним - о подключении. Если же быстро нажать = услышим только звук отключения. 10. Берем программу monitor - тыкаемся по возможным портам - ловим эхо. Например поймали эхо на COM5. Значит у нас COM5 это А группа. 11. Обесточили нашу плату. Воротаем джамперы для груп А и Б обратно как стояли изначально. 12. Втыкаем CoLink модуль и шлейфом соединяем его с платой процессора. 13. Обратно включаем по USB нашу плату. ......... Тут добавить текст об тонкостях установки расширений для coosox для Keil 5// .......... 14 Пытаемся открыть проект DiHalt а. На вопли системы о том, что проект кривой из старой версии keil - выбираем legasy вариант! Там будет автоматически подгружено все необходимое. 15 ПКМ на target group - там выбрать CooCox во вкладке дебагер. 15 Rebuyld Downtood = смотрим что вышло.
0
|
|
|
0 / 0 / 0
Регистрация: 08.02.2012
Сообщений: 648
|
||
| 06.08.2016, 10:10 | ||
|
[QUOTE="osutpimk"][QUOTE="Цитата:[/QUOTE]
Если я не ошибаюсь, то второй виртуальный порт настроен в bitbang режим, для возможности использовать программатор, который подключен вторым шилдом, и соединен с шилдом stm32. В режиме bitbang можно с компьютера программно управлять выводами, устанавливать на них высокий или низкий уровень. Одновременно на каждом порту А,В можно выбрать один из вариантов, либо виртуальный канпарт, либо bidbang.
0
|
||
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 11.08.2016, 11:04 | |
|
Самое смешное что на основном компьютере ситуация ничуть не поменялась, так и не могу завести...
Натолкнулся на интересную тему https://geektimes.ru/post/258842/ И есть подозрение, что действительно дрова с официального сайта просто заблокировали все что можно... Теперь кумекаю как их вычистить из системы.
0
|
|
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 11.08.2016, 11:48 | |
|
Вообщем это серьезная проблема. Всячески удаляю драйвера, всячески пытаюсь их ставить, но результат каждый раз отрицательный. Похоже нужно чтобы DiHalt пристально посмотрел на проблему win10, используемых им чипов (похоже что не оригинальных) и как это добро завести.
0
|
|
|
1 / 1 / 0
Регистрация: 19.09.2012
Сообщений: 924
|
||
| 11.08.2016, 13:27 | ||
0
|
||
|
0 / 0 / 0
Регистрация: 02.08.2016
Сообщений: 34
|
|
| 12.08.2016, 13:32 | |
|
Вчера перед сном таки добил проблему... Оказалось, что если не использовать USB который находится сзади компа (не на передней панели) - все нормально работает и даже дрова автоматом ставятся (уж не знаю из интернета или из сохраненных мной кучи заготовок) по крайней мере в установленных драйверах USB serial convirter значится 2.12.18.0 , что является одним из последних.
0
|
|
| 12.08.2016, 13:32 | |
|
Помогаю со студенческими работами здесь
16
Unknown device Unknown device
unknown pci device Unknown Device Gamepad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
SDL3 для Web (WebAssembly): Обработчик клика мыши в браузере ПК и касания экрана в браузере на мобильном устройстве
8Observer8 02.02.2026
Содержание блога
Для начала пошагово создадим рабочий пример для подготовки к экспериментам в браузере ПК и в браузере мобильного устройства. Потом напишем обработчик клика мыши и обработчик. . .
|
Философия технологии
iceja 01.02.2026
На мой взгляд у человека в технических проектах остается роль генерального директора. Все остальное нейронки делают уже лучше человека. Они не могут нести предпринимательские риски, не могут. . .
|
SDL3 для Web (WebAssembly): Вывод текста со шрифтом TTF с помощью SDL3_ttf
8Observer8 01.02.2026
Содержание блога
В этой пошаговой инструкции создадим с нуля веб-приложение, которое выводит текст в окне браузера. Запустим на Android на локальном сервере. Загрузим Release на бесплатный. . .
|
SDL3 для Web (WebAssembly): Сборка C/C++ проекта из консоли
8Observer8 30.01.2026
Содержание блога
Если вы откроете примеры для начинающих на официальном репозитории SDL3 в папке: examples, то вы увидите, что все примеры используют следующие четыре обязательные функции, а. . .
|
|
SDL3 для Web (WebAssembly): Установка Emscripten SDK (emsdk) и CMake для сборки C и C++ приложений в Wasm
8Observer8 30.01.2026
Содержание блога
Для того чтобы скачать Emscripten SDK (emsdk) необходимо сначало скачать и уставить Git: Install for Windows. Следуйте стандартной процедуре установки Git через установщик. . . .
|
SDL3 для Android: Подключение Box2D v3, физика и отрисовка коллайдеров
8Observer8 29.01.2026
Содержание блога
Box2D - это библиотека для 2D физики для анимаций и игр. С её помощью можно определять были ли коллизии между конкретными объектами. Версия v3 была полностью переписана на Си, в. . .
|
Инструменты COM: Сохранение данный из VARIANT в файл и загрузка из файла в VARIANT
bedvit 28.01.2026
Сохранение базовых типов COM и массивов (одномерных или двухмерных) любой вложенности (деревья) в файл, с возможностью выбора алгоритмов сжатия и шифрования.
Часть библиотеки BedvitCOM
Использованы. . .
|
SDL3 для Android: Загрузка PNG с альфа-каналом с помощью SDL_LoadPNG (без SDL3_image)
8Observer8 28.01.2026
Содержание блога
SDL3 имеет собственные средства для загрузки и отображения PNG-файлов с альфа-каналом и базовой работы с ними. В этой инструкции используется функция SDL_LoadPNG(), которая. . .
|